Things You'll Need:
- Craft paint
- Ribbon
- Craft glue or hot glue gun
- Various craft findings
- Gift items
-
Step 1
Select the type of gift basket or box you want to create for the occasion. Simple designs work best when planning to decorate the container with other items.
-
Step 2
Paint the basket or box to match the theme of the gift. Pastel colors work well for baby showers, while bold colors can be used for birthdays or other celebrations. Allow the container to dry completely before attaching any decorations.
-
Step 3
Add ribbon to baskets by weaving the cloth through the webbing of the basket. Attach ribbon to boxes with craft glue or a glue gun. Colored or textured paper may be substituted for the ribbon if it is more appropriate.
-
Step 4
Attach other craft findings like silk flowers or beads to the exterior of the basket or box. Many times, the more simple touches create a bigger impact. An example would be to hang a miniature grapevine wreath, completely decorated, onto the basket or box.
-
Step 5
Insert filler paper into the gift basket or box and cover with a sheet of tissue paper. Add the gift items in a pleasing manner. For more support, glue the items down or tape them together so they do not slip while transporting.
-
Step 6
Cover the crafted gift basket or box with a thin colored sheet of plastic film and tie at the top or tape to the bottom of the container. Attach a bow and name tag if desired.
